The Regulatory Reporting Financial Specialist prepares and submits regulatory filings in compliance with credit union regulations, policies, and accounting standards. This role also supports budgeting for the credit union and its subsidiaries and prepares the quarterly NCUA Call Report.

 What You'll Do:

  • Lead quarterly NCUA Call Reports, financial performance reporting, and required Federal Home Loan Bank and Federal Reserve submissions.
  • Manage IRS Form 945, state tax withholdings, property tax filings, and CUSO tax and registry requirements.
  • Conduct variance and trend analyses and support annual budget and capital planning with actionable financial insights.
  • Resolve complex reporting issues and respond to ad hoc financial and regulatory requests.
  • Maintain key systems, including the lease database, MERIT, and investment broker compliance records.
  • Monitor financial and regulatory changes and advise leadership on necessary updates.
  • Improve accounting workflows to enhance efficiency, accuracy, and compliance.
  • Support the AVP–Finance with special projects and strategic initiatives.

E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E

Bachelor's degree (B.S.) in Finance, Accounting, or a related field, with at least three years of experience in financial reporting, regulatory compliance, or a similar role. Strong proficiency in Excel and reporting tools is strongly desired.
